Final Fantasy 7 Remake update for physical copies: "We cannot control the date the game may arrive"
The release date is still set for April 10

Update, March 27: The physical release for the 澳洲幸运5开奖号码历史查询:Final Fantasy 7 Remake is going to be af♒fected by global responses t♋o the COVID-19 pandemic, but at least Square Enix is keeping customers well informed.
The company posted a new update to the FF7 remake's that expands on the note it previously sh꧑ared on Twitter.
"As you will be aware, many counꦗtries are limiting entry or closing their national and state borders and restricting the distribution and delivery of non-essential items," the update reads. "Understandably these res🐷trictions are being implemented so that essential items can reach their destination as fast as possible.
"This does not mean that box copies of Final Fantasy 7 Remake will not be dispatched, it just means that we cannot control the datಞe the game may arrive."
Square Enix also said it's "making arrangements" to ensure game orders placed directly through the Square Enix store are able to arrive by April 10. Meanwhile, if you were planning on getting a digital version via the PlayStation Store, you shouldn't have any problems - though your 澳洲幸运5开奖号码历史查询:download might be a b༺it🌄 slower than usual.
Original story, March 18: The Final Fantasy 7 Remake release is technically not being delayed𓂃 by the spread of coronavirus, but that doesn't mean you'll be able to get it on launch day.
According to a tweet from the , "it is i🐽ncreasingly likely that some of you will not get hold of your copy of the game on the release date." Check out the 🏅entire Tweet in full below.

The Final Fantasy 7 Remake is still releasing worldwide on April 10, but with storefronts closing down across the world and shelter in place orders spreading throughout cities, physical copies of the game may be difficult or impossible to get. While 澳洲幸运5开奖号码历史查询:certain retailers like Game Mania in ꧃Germany are releasing titles like 澳洲幸运5开奖号码历史查询:Animal Crossing: New Horizons and 澳洲幸运5开奖号码历史查询:Doom Eternal ahead of their March 20 release dates, there's been no report on if any other retailers world💮wide wiꦜll adopt such a policy for future releases.
As 澳洲幸运5开奖号码历史查询:we previously reported, Amazon's new policy of prioritizing household and essential items has affected some people's Final Fantasy 7 remake pre-orders, with the affected taking to Twitter to share Amazon🃏's email. The email simply states that the release date for the game is "delayed" and that there is a "new estimated delivery date" that is currently unava♌ilable.
The official Final Fantasy 7 Remake Twitter posts🅘 states that another update will come this Friday, March 20 and that Square Enix is working closely with retailers worldwide to ensure as many people as possible get their game on April 10. Stay tuned, as we'll update you accor♛dingly.
